I was dubious about getting this phone, however as it was time for my upgrade on my contract, and I liked none of the other phones, I decided to go for this one.

The touch screen is the main attraction but it can also be the main reason that people don't like this phone. The touch screen takes about half an hour to get used to, but once how to touch it, and how long for, is mastered its a pleasant phone to use.

Its design was the result of Samsungs collaboration with Giorgio Armani, and that does not go unnoticed with GIORGIO ARMANI blazoned beneath the 2.6 Inch screen; however this doesn't detract from its appeal. It measures 87.5 x 54.5 x 10.5 mm which conveniently slips into a pocket (I often have to physically feel for it to make sure its there, its so light and slim line!)

It comes with a cleaning cloth similar to that of glasses (to clean fingerprints off the screen), a velvety cloth case and a snap on flip hard case (however I find that the hard case can sometimes make it too bulky, but it does protect the screen from scratches and marks).

It has many features, too many to discuss here, so I'll mention my favourite. I like the option to display either the time or the calendar on the main screen and the ability to switch between the two with a gentle sweep across the screen - perhaps not the most important thing to mention but my favourite none the less! It doesn't however have any games pre installed, not even one.

It comes in black, the casing made of a metal which is handy when dropped although it isn't resistant to a dent or two unfortunately.

In summary I don't regret choosing this phone, and it serves all my needs in a phone; however I can't help but think this was designed with a specific target in mind, and that wasn't a university student! It seems to be aimed at the fashion conscious suited and booted gentleman/lady, a second phone for the business man perhaps.

Overall a good phone that feels and looks expensive and will attract looks wherever it's on display so be wary of envy and increased risk of being a victim of crime.
